Type
ORACLE
Validation date
2023-10-27 05:38: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(35 B)

{
  "uco": {
    "eur": 0.0336,
    "usd": 0.0355
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(1)

Proofs and signatures

Previous public key

0001E6A07D084EE6FFC3AE61C53DD747CCFA59089F2B317902CF052CDD3CB4953732

Previous signature

1265FE6E0ECDEAC63442F532C1E3DCBB09B4C472D126D0CA335749CDE709F6154C3E49678E7FF6EDE9B73F53C437F62F7EAAD6113EF3B967F456D53134695806

Origin signature

3046022100ED7EAD8CA2214297FFDE40F9CEF1B402C3D4DEC95A5E1832D9CC69EB1EFCBA9C02210084A5A0B1D34ADF540E3D6FF77611FD4C683B6E4BBA4A5CB20C9820ABE076945D

Proof of work

010204E9BB401A767B0C92D5DB139379AAB18E1B449B455F49E3A44F3466B2D38E59F0516B79493A528A95E5A74CF46F79CF12DEB73293458F6A4403D2B3E57D697347

Proof of integrity

00ED761E7BC0EBC90880F98A5901486A8A16EEF14F02A49AB97BF0AF5B50C9A6C2

Coordinator signature

88795FFD54307CF4E6155032079F6783B398C524ACEF9F069D51B2BB75AA15D4B0381B85A81DA934E6D95C52CF90EA11E4BDAEE77B201D974C8F3CC115110600

Validator #1 public key

000132E7DEA2FB77A1754C11C3E111373AD21F85CFD7CB31BF4820795646DB0E8FE0

Validator #1 signature

86159B1268681066FAEE4F1F9C3C4724149AA8BDB7C4328614DEDBA66A6FDDCF6A05E89E73018784134C675CEF7ED8AA35BF7575EB2EFEE0526815E6A4671F0A

Validator #2 public key

00012499D5C02B913F5E09D557D6DFF749FE1241084C18A999D39E365AB29F182AE7

Validator #2 signature

DD3C99934C20B2F699F10F1D9B5074AADFA5EB3F92B3C9D19D1CE9D21A197B8E6A6CC375F828CE51CD346D5A8A653B0C9E05CC34EC4DA575CF36499D6315850E